New Delhi: Micro-blogging site Twitter - including its website and mobile application, was down for thousands of users on Friday night across the world, news agency Reuters reported quoted outage tracking website Downdetector.com as saying.

The report pointed out that nearly 15,000 users flagged the outage in several countries, including India.

 

Twitter Faces Outage, Website & App Down For Thousands Of Users In Different Countries

There has been no official response from Twitter on the outage.

As per initial social media messages (including Twitter itself), some users have raised issue that they are not able to check fresh tweets on the website, while others have reported that there are some issues with loading replies.

Several users have also highlighted that Twitter started facing issues since 11 pm on February 11.

According to a report by The Independent, some users have been logged out of the website and are not able to login again.
